portfolio

8 senses · Free VividLex dictionary · Thesaurus

  1. 1. n. A portable case for holding loose papers, prints, drawings, etc. Source: opted
  2. 2. n. Hence: The office and functions of a minister of state or member of the cabinet; as, to receive the portfolio of war; to resign the portfolio. Source: opted
  3. 3. n. a large, flat, thin case for carrying loose papers or drawings or maps; usually leather Source: wordnet
  4. 4. n. a set of pieces of creative work collected to be shown to potential customers or employers Source: wordnet
  5. 5. n. a list of the financial assets held by an individual or a bank or other financial institution Source: wordnet
  6. 6. n. the role of the head of a government department Source: wordnet
